This guide is for pet owners and veterinarians looking for an effective solution for minor skin irritations in animals. The Aniwell Active Manuka Honey Vet Cream, with its 'Stay-in-place' formulation, provides a natural antibacterial barrier and promotes healing. It's important to note that while effective for minor issues, this cream is not a substitute for professional veterinary care for serious conditions.

FAQs

What is the concentration of Manuka Honey in the cream?

The cream contains 25% Active Manuka Honey (AMH).

Can I use this cream on open wounds?

Yes, it can be used on minor open wounds. However, consult your vet for severe wounds.

Is this cream safe for cats?

Yes, the cream is generally safe for cats. However, observe your cat for any adverse reactions after application.

How should I store the cream?

Store the cream in a cool, dry place, away from direct sunlight.

What if my pet licks the cream?

The cream is generally safe if licked in small amounts. However, consider using a bandage or cone to prevent excessive licking.

What is the shelf life of the cream?

Check the product packaging for the expiry date.

Troubleshooting

Animal licks the cream off.

Apply a light bandage or use an Elizabethan collar (cone) to prevent licking. Reapply cream as necessary.

No improvement after several days.

Consult a veterinarian to rule out a more serious condition.

Redness or irritation after application.

Discontinue use and consult a veterinarian.

Setup, Compatibility & Care

  1. Application: Clean the affected area gently with mild soap and water. Pat dry.
  2. Dosage: Apply a thin layer of Aniwell Active Manuka Honey Vet Cream to the affected area.
  3. Frequency: Apply as needed, typically 1-3 times daily, or as directed by a veterinarian.
  4. Compatibility: Suitable for use on most animals.
  5. Care: Store in a cool, dry place. Avoid contact with eyes. If irritation occurs, discontinue use and consult your vet. Ensure the product is within its expiry date. For external use on animals only.
